93105356
48634839
4253047
4632381
27078070
5486357
30698944
81317986
3764743
85613181
92384931
61049606
55344761
36581538
93966191
38318393
29279882
1745423
3425492
65641050
79295658
64871860
89113563
43064749
98071580
91424542
60612389
66906334
22963147
94198147
59044419
71631728
5366258
467906
5096037
82669477
8044137
98119508
73964180
62162653